Paul Lambert gave positive injury feedback on Ciaran Clark on the final whistle at Chelsea.Clark had to come off after 43 minutes at Stamford Bridge after a clash with Oscar.The 23-year-old centre-half suffered a big cut on his forehead and had to be replaced by Jores Okore.Lambert revealed after the game that Clark should be fine for the game with Liverpool on Saturday.He said: "Ciaran has a nasty gash on his forehead that has required some stitches."But hopefully he will be okay for the weekend."Lambert was happy with the performance of Okore as he came on for his competitive debut for Villa.But the manager was thrilled with the entire team.He insists the mood is upbeat despite the defeat as they get set for the Reds clash on Saturday.He added: "Jores was terrific when he came on."The feeling is really good. The dressing room has no reason one bit to be down. We will get a lot of credit for that."We were exceptional, fantastic. I am proud of them."They have bags of energy. I thought the performance on Saturday was outstanding and it was outstanding again at Chelsea."We are getting better and better with every game. It's a new team and a new era."It's a tough turnaround now but the momentum is there."
